Cassava Stem Tubers: A Model System for Investigating the Role of
Light in Tuberisation
Sirju-Charran G.
Department of Life Sciences, U.W.I. St. Augustine, Trinidad and
Tobago
g_sirju99@hotmail.com
The critical role of light in the tuberisation of sweet potato (Ipomea
batatas) has been well documented. Exposure of tuberising roots
to sunlight inhibits tuber growth while stems, which develop in the
dark leads to the formation of stem tubers. The mechanism of such
light effects, however, remains obscure. This paper reports on
conditions, which result in the formation of stem tubers in cassava
(Manihot esculent, Crantz) and suggests how it could be used
as a model to elucidate the effects of light on gene expression on
tuberising systems.
